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8148 255636056 08
643 823 434
643 823 434
33748528 165808 549 22
All about undefined
Interested in learning more?
643 823 434
33748528 165808 549 22
See more
8172 466 11563938
81804451828 535 74412 89053989 5548
See more
036 40432134440 16350147022
84 908145456 9428
See more